使用Matlab处理和修改.obj文件
在计算机图形学和计算机辅助设计领域,.obj文件是一种常见的三维模型文件格式。它包含了描述三维模型的顶点、面和纹理坐标等信息。本文将介绍如何使用Matlab读取、修改和保存.obj文件,并提供相应的源代码。
读取.obj文件
要读取.obj文件,我们可以使用Matlab中的fscanf
函数来逐行读取文件内容。下面是读取.obj文件并提取顶点和面信息的示例代码:
function [vertices, faces] = readObjFile(filename)
file = fopen